Dispatching control of a public transport substation
Madzia, Adam ; Arm, Jakub (referee) ; Bradáč, Zdeněk (advisor)
This thesis deals with the dispatching control of public transport substations. It contains a research about companies that are creating dispatching control of substations for public transport and a description of the technology they use. Following chapters contain the designed structure of the whole control system, a description of the individual components which were used in this thesis and the design of the structure of communication interfaces with the definition of individual communication protocols which were used. In the next section there is a simulation of public transport substation created on the PLC and a visualization for HMI panel which represents its local control system. In the following part, the design and implementation of the data storage system was created by using the Firebird database tool and Promotic SCADA software. The last chapter of the thesis contains creation of the SCADA application for the dispatching control.
Control of the SCARA robot using the Beckhoff control system
Madzia, Adam ; Jirgl, Miroslav (referee) ; Benešl, Tomáš (advisor)
This thesis deals with control of the SCARA manipulator. In the theoretical part of the thesis there are explained robotic systems. The construction of a robot is described in terms of kinematic pairs and structures. Next chapter is about the manipulation robot Epson H554BN and Beckhoff control system with used equipment. In the practical part there is a description about the realization of the manipulator connection. Basic functions for controlling manipulator´s drives and functions for kinematic transformation are described at the end of the thesis.
